Halloween ChocolateIt is time to prepare gifts Halloween


Halloween is only a month. To have a good time, why not give some gifts to those ghosts and goblins that you call your friends and family as some holidays like Christmas? This is something that everyone will enjoy.

Your first choice is the traditional gift to give on Halloween. They can make these Halloween gifts using baskets of nuts and fruit to adapt to this old tradition. You can even say that you are to appease the appetites of your friends and family.

Of course, there will be a time when nuts and fruits will not work. But selection could be a good alternative. Candy is the most popular aspect of Halloween. Chocolate, lollipops, caramel corn balls, and anything that gives the needed sugar rush. Incidentally, you can find things like candy custom gift sets at many websites, and they always go over well.

The next choice for Halloween gifts is a little spookier and more suited to the hardcore fan of the darker side of Halloween. These are things like finding a couple good old horror movies that make your flesh creep, and your heart rate jump into the red. Add to these movies other things to spend the night strangely like candy novelty especially for Halloween. Anything that has to do with skulls and severed body parts will usually work quite well. This way, your friends or family members can sit on a cold, dark night and watch their movies while enjoying some gummy eyes.

Halloween Gifts

Halloween gifts for those who celebrate this day religiously, you might throw in a set of decorations. It could be something to add to the collection of spiders and headstones they put around their homes each year. These gifts are easily found online and most stores that sell Halloween items. The latest craze is the quick sets that are sitting in your front yard. These include giant witches, vampires, ghosts and monsters of all shapes and sizes. Although these gift ideas can be a bit pricy in the long run they will make the party a little more fun for those who really dive into the party.

In addition, donations are designed to suit the person who receives it. So the key point is to try to find one that matches the person you're shopping for. Small children can not watch horror movies, and adults would probably not care too much for candy treats. Buy things that you know the person, regardless of what will be.
